Jennifer Ruggeri defeated Lola Radivojevic 7-5, 4-6, 6-4 in the Round of 16 at the Palermo tournament on clay. Ruggeri and Radivojevic were even in aces, 6-6, but Ruggeri converted 45% of her break points to Radivojevic's 40%. Ruggeri won 5 service breaks to Radivojevic's 4.
“I had played Radivojevic three years ago and won only one game. This time, though, I prepared the match well. The goal was to give myself an early birthday present and I succeeded.”
“I'm working a lot on myself, both personally and on my identity. I've dedicated a lot of time to the mental aspect too, because this sport is above all a matter of the mind. I think I still have plenty of room for improvement.”
